Find answers to your child’s questions on whyzz

answer kids question with whyzz The demands of your kids annoy you often and when they are stubborn, the case is even worse. Sometimes your kid may ask you questions and then cry over it because you don’t know the answer. But hey, if you want to find the appropriate answers to your kid’s questions, Whyzz might be of some help. As the site says, it helps you answer your childs, whyzz, whatzz and howzz.

Whyzz lets you find the most appropriate answers to the questions that kids tend to ask. Using the site is very simple and easy. You can just go ahead type your question and then see a list of suitable answers. Or you can also browse the answers by categories. There are a handful of categories like Science, Nature, Animals, World etc. Under these are the subcategories where you can sort your answers even more specifically.

You don’t need to register to use the site. But being a member allows you to add comments to the answers and also bookmark them. The answers on whyzz are contributed by Whyzz staff writers, expert communities, users who could be moms, dads, grandparents etc., partners from non-profit organizations, and sponsors. You can also contribute to whyzz by answering the open questions that kids ask. For this, you’ll need to sign up. But the answers you contribute are first reviewed by Whyzz staff before publishing.

The site also has a “recently added answers” and a “featured answer” section. Anyway, Whyzz is a great resource for finding appropriate answers to your kids’ questions.
